Now available for lease starting August 15, 2025, in a quiet Sherwood neighborhood—this well-maintained 3-bedroom, 2-bath home offers a smart and functional layout with room to live, work, and relax. The living room features a cozy fireplace, while the dedicated dining area is perfect for both everyday meals and special gatherings. The kitchen is bright and practical, with ample cabinet space and a truly usable breakfast nook. The primary suite includes a private bath and generous closet space. Two additional bedrooms provide flexibility for guests, a home office, or a playroom. Out back, enjoy a fenced yard, a spacious deck for grilling or relaxing, and plenty of room for kids or pets to play. Clean, simple, and move-in ready—this one is made for easy living. Available: August 15, 2025 Rent: $2,300/month Lease Term: One-year lease required Security Deposit: Equal to one month’s rent Pets: Allowed with $250 pet deposit
